Phrases with «unilateral power»

Unilateral power refers to the ability or authority of one person, country, or entity to make decisions or take actions autonomously, without requiring the agreement or approval of others. It means having the freedom to act independently and make choices without needing to consult or consider the opinions or interests of others. Full definition
